How to Set Healthy Boundaries with AI for Homework: A Practical Guide
The rise of artificial intelligence tools like ChatGPT, Gemini, and other AI assistants has revolutionized how students approach homework. While these tools can clarify concepts, brainstorm ideas, or troubleshoot errors, they also pose a dilemma: How do you prevent over-reliance on AI while still leveraging its benefits? If you’re a student, parent, or educator feeling uneasy about AI’s role in homework, here’s a balanced, actionable approach to setting limits.

1. Understand Why Limits Matter
Before diving into strategies, it’s important to recognize why boundaries are necessary. Homework isn’t just about getting answers—it’s about developing critical thinking, problem-solving skills, and subject mastery. Overusing AI shortcuts these learning processes, leading to:
– Surface-level understanding: Copying AI-generated answers without comprehension.
– Reduced creativity: Relying on AI to structure essays or solve math problems stifles originality.
– Ethical concerns: Submitting AI-generated work as your own crosses into academic dishonesty.
Setting limits ensures AI remains a supplement to learning, not a replacement.

2. For Students: Use AI as a Tutor, Not a Crutch
Rule of thumb: Treat AI like a study partner, not a ghostwriter.
– Ask targeted questions: Instead of prompting, “Write me a 500-word essay on climate change,” try, “How do I structure a thesis statement for this topic?” Focus on using AI to fill knowledge gaps.
– Verify outputs: Cross-check AI answers with textbooks, class notes, or trusted websites. If the AI’s explanation doesn’t align with what you’ve learned, dig deeper.
– Set time limits: Allocate 10–15 minutes for AI assistance per assignment. Once time’s up, work independently. Apps like Focusmate or Forest can help minimize distractions.
Example: Struggling with algebra? Ask the AI, “Walk me through solving 2x + 5 = 15 step-by-step,” then attempt similar problems without assistance.

3. For Parents: Foster Accountability
Parents can support healthy AI habits by:
– Discussing expectations: Have an open conversation about when and how AI should be used. For instance, “Use AI to check your work after finishing math problems, not to solve them.”
– Monitoring usage: If your child uses a shared device, review browser history or enable parental controls to block AI sites during homework hours. Tools like Qustodio or Bark offer customizable restrictions.
– Encouraging reflection: Ask questions like, “What did you learn from the AI’s explanation?” or “How would you solve this without help next time?”
Pro tip: Frame AI as a “homework helper” rather than a forbidden tool. This reduces secrecy and encourages responsible use.

4. For Educators: Design AI-Resistant Assignments
Teachers play a crucial role in discouraging AI misuse. Try these tweaks to assignments:
– Personalize prompts: Ask students to connect topics to their lives (e.g., “Describe how photosynthesis applies to your local ecosystem”). Generic prompts are easier for AI to tackle.
– Incorporate class-specific content: Reference recent discussions, unique examples from lectures, or classroom inside jokes. AI can’t replicate this context.
– Use process-based grading: Reward rough drafts, research notes, and problem-solving steps—not just final answers.
Tech tools: Platforms like GPTZero or Turnitin’s AI detector can flag AI-generated text, but use them cautiously. Over-reliance on detectors may erode trust; focus on fostering intrinsic motivation instead.

5. Create a “Homework Contract”
A written agreement clarifies boundaries for everyone. Here’s a sample template:
“I, [Name], agree to:
– Use AI only for [specific purposes, e.g., checking grammar, clarifying instructions].
– Disclose any AI assistance to [teacher/parent].
– Spend at least [X] minutes attempting work independently before seeking AI help.”
Signing a contract adds formality to the commitment, especially for younger students.

6. Embrace Analog Alternatives
Sometimes, the simplest solution is to disconnect. Encourage activities that don’t involve screens:
– Handwritten drafts: Writing by hand boosts retention and creativity.
– Physical flashcards: Use index cards for vocab or formulas instead of digital apps.
– In-person study groups: Peer discussions build communication skills AI can’t replicate.

7. Teach Critical Evaluation Skills
AI isn’t always accurate. Train students to:
– Spot hallucinations: Fact-check AI-generated historical dates, scientific facts, or quotes.
– Identify bias: Discuss how AI might reflect biases in its training data.
– Compare sources: Have students analyze differences between AI outputs and human-written articles.
Activity: Host a “Fact-Check Friday” where students verify AI-generated claims as a class.

8. When to Block AI Entirely
In some cases, strict limits are necessary:
– Exams or assessments: Use lockdown browsers (e.g., Respondus) or in-person supervision.
– Early learning stages: For foundational skills like arithmetic or grammar, prioritize manual practice.
– Creative projects: Essays, poems, or art should reflect the student’s authentic voice.
Tools like Screen Time (iOS) or Cold Turkey can block AI websites during designated times.
